saxitoxin wrote:bigtoughralf wrote:the explanation that the emperor was afraid of their power didn't make any sense - the movie fairly clearly stated that the house full of bald guys was way more wealthy and powerful, so you'd have thought if he was going to backstab anyone it would have been them
House Harkonnen had arms and troops but House Atreides was gaining political support among the other houses of the Lansraad. House Corrino, the Emperor's house, owns the largest number of shares of stock in the CHOAM Corporation, which actually mines the Spice Melange, but the other houses - if they vote together - could outvote House Corrino. So the Padishah Emperor had to create chaos to prevent unity among the houses of the Lansraad.
The houses also can't engage in protracted war with each other because they each have an emergency store of nuclear weapons available as a last resort, so they have to resort to sneak attacks and sabotage. The use of nuclear weapons was banned after the destruction of Earth in the Jihad, but each house is allowed to keep some in reserve in case humanity ever encounters an alien species.

Dukasaur wrote:mookiemcgee wrote:My biggest complaint? WTF were they doing with the bagpipes, that just seemed so out of place to me.
Did seem a little odd. But the Great Houses all have little things tying them to their semi-mythical ancestries on Old Earth. 99% of Old Earth's culture was lost in the Butlerian Jihad. The tiny little scraps that remain are cherished. I think the bagpipes are meant to be exactly this. A tiny little scrap of prehistoric human culture that survived the Jihad and signals House Atreides' pre-Jihad ancestry.
